Pokto Population - West Siang, Arunachal Pradesh
Pokto is a small village located in Liromoba Circle of West Siang district, Arunachal Pradesh with total 23 families residing. The Pokto village has population of 160 of which 78 are males while 82 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Pokto village population of children with age 0-6 is 29 which makes up 18.13 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Pokto village is 1051 which is higher than Arunachal Pradesh state average of 938. Child Sex Ratio for the Pokto as per census is 813, lower than Arunachal Pradesh average of 972.
Pokto village has higher literacy rate compared to Arunach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Pokto village was 69.47 % compared to 65.38 % of Arunachal Pradesh. In Pokto Male literacy stands at 69.35 % while female literacy rate was 69.57 %.

Pokto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 23 | - | - |
Population | 160 | 78 | 82 |
Child (0-6) | 29 | 16 | 13 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 155 | 75 | 80 |
Literacy | 69.47 % | 69.35 % | 69.57 % |
Total Workers | 104 | 55 | 49 |
Main Worker | 72 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 32 | 17 | 15 |
